#9c2146 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c2146 is composed of 61.2% red, 12.9%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.8% magenta, 55.1%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 342 degrees, a saturation of 65.1% and a lightness of 37.1%. #9c2146 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ff428c with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#9c2146

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0205 is the darkest color, while #fef9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c2146

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#625b5d is the less saturated color, while #b9043a is the most saturated one.
